What Is PDRN (Polynucleotide) Therapy?

PDRN (Polydeoxyribonucleotide) is a bioactive compound derived from purified DNA fragments, often sourced from salmon sperm cells due to their high biological compatibility with human tissue.

This treatment works by:

  • Stimulating cell regeneration
  • Enhancing tissue repair
  • Improving skin elasticity
  • Supporting collagen production
  • Reducing inflammation

Unlike traditional fillers that simply add volume, PDRN therapy focuses on improving the skin’s internal health and function.

How Does PDRN Work on the Skin?

PDRN interacts with adenosine A2A receptors in the skin, which helps activate natural healing pathways. This leads to:

  • Increased fibroblast activity
  • Faster tissue regeneration
  • Improved microcirculation
  • Enhanced hydration levels

Because of these mechanisms, PDRN is often categorized as a regenerative skin treatment rather than a purely cosmetic procedure.

PDRN vs Hyaluronic Acid

A common question in aesthetic medicine is PDRN vs hyaluronic acid, as both are used for skin improvement but work differently.

FeaturePDRNHyaluronic Acid
FunctionSkin repair & regenerationHydration & volume
MechanismCellular stimulationMoisture retention
ResultsGradual, long-term improvementImmediate plumping effect
PurposeTissue healingCosmetic enhancement

While hyaluronic acid focuses on hydration and volume, PDRN works deeper at a biological level to repair damaged skin.

Treatment Process: What to Expect

Treatment Process: What to Expect

A typical PDRN session involves micro-injections into targeted areas of the skin.

Steps include:

  • Skin cleansing and preparation
  • Application of numbing cream
  • Micro-injection of polynucleotides
  • Post-treatment soothing care

The procedure is minimally invasive and usually requires little downtime.

Possible Side Effects

Although PDRN therapy is considered safe, some mild side effects may occur:

  • Redness
  • Swelling
  • Mild bruising
  • Temporary sensitivity

These effects usually resolve within a few days.

Treatment Frequency and Results

For optimal outcomes, multiple sessions are typically recommended.

General guideline:

  • Initial phase: 2–4 sessions
  • Maintenance: every 4–6 months
  • Visible improvement: gradual over weeks

Results continue to improve as the skin regenerates from within.
